The Balen Shah administration has officially unveiled a comprehensive 100-point reform agenda aimed at transforming Nepal's federal governance structure. This ambitious plan focuses on transparency, accountability, and the rapid digitization of government services to eliminate corruption. The agenda includes specific timelines for infrastructure projects and social welfare programs, promising a more efficient bureaucracy. Citizens have expressed high hopes for these reforms, which prioritize meritocracy over political patronage. The administration intends to monitor progress through a centralized digital dashboard accessible to the public, ensuring that every ministry remains accountable for its assigned targets within the first fiscal year.
